# Service Accounts — Splitlane Assignment Service

Splitlane assigns users to A/B experiment buckets. Support reads assignments via the internal lookup endpoint only; never write.

Account: splitlane-support-ro. Scope: read assignments, read experiment metadata. No bucket overrides — escalate those to the Experiments team.

Rotation: quarterly, handled by platform ops. If lookups return 401, check the rotation calendar before filing a ticket.

The current read-only key for the support account follows.

API key for hadup-kahof: vxb2-7s

Hey Priva,

Quick heads-up before Friday's DR drill for the Inkmill markdown pipeline: we'll restore the renderer config from the cold backup, so you'll need the escrow credentials handy. Grab a coffee first — the restore takes a while. For the sealed vault copy, the recovery passphrase is below.

recovery phrase for kahop-kahap: istys-novdor-joreth-silir-eliys

## Step 4 — Shard the profile store

Support team: during this window, Nestled's user-profile reads go dual-path. Writes hit the new shard ring; reads fall back to the legacy store on miss. Expect brief profile staleness (under two minutes). Do not manually edit profiles until step 6 completes. If customers report missing avatars, note the ticket and wait — backfill is automatic. The shard router must run with the exact settings below.

config for tagug-tajep:
[fenmir]
host = fenmir.qorvelsys.internal
user = fenmir_svc
database = fenmir_prod

Heads up: if the Lintrock baseline file in the Quarrow repo drifts from main, CI fails with a "stale baseline" error even when the code is fine. Quick fix is to regenerate the baseline on a clean checkout and re-push. If a customer build is blocked, confirm the failing run matches the token below before escalating.

build token for yadug-yagag: htk21_c863c33eb8b82c0c9c152

Subject: Discount policy — large deals

Team,

Effective next month, any deal above the Tier 3 threshold requires commercial review before a discount beyond 15% is offered. Orla's team will turn approvals around within two working days. Existing quotes are grandfathered until month end. Please brief your account managers accordingly. The reasoning is tied to the position summarised below.

board note of bagag-tawig: Project Kasath slips by one quarter because of the supplier delay.